I live in Florida and use a 3mm all of the time. I absolutely hate to be cold. Last Wednesday in West Palm it was 71 degrees at 85'. That's arctic for me!
 
I was told 3ml. but do I really need one?



Maybe yes, maybe no, but, for a hundred bucks its nicer to have one when you need it
than to not have one when you find out (underwater) that you need it. I've experienced 64 degree shallow water in Aug. at Pompano and was freezing in a 3mm.
If you find yourself feeligng too warm in a 3mm, you can just let some water in at thethe neck.
 
I dive in Ft lauderdale. Last week it was 84 degrees on the reef at 60fsw. My wife and I don't wear anything but our swimsuits until the temperature drops to about 78 degrees. That's doing 2 dives only per day. If your doing multiple dives you may need more protection. It's really not a bad idea to at least wear a skin or 1mm for added protection. This is really a personal choice because divers with 3mm may say they get cold so it's really something for you to determine from past experience.
